Title: Can I have just male Black phantom tetras
Post by: KayFe on May 06, 2017, 11:49:23 PM
I want to add black phantom tetras to my tank. I had some of these a long time ago and think the males are more attractive. Is it okay to have six males and no females? I know males fight when there are females around so assume I'd get no fighting.
Title: Re: Can I have just male Black phantom tetras
Post by: Sue on May 07, 2017, 09:32:39 AM
I think males would still fight to establish their place in the pecking order, but once that is sorted there would still be skirmishes as a lower down member tries to move up the ranking.

But most people do recommend having 8 to 10 fish of both sexes. You see more natural behaviour and males are usually better coloured with females in the tank.
